X-ray structure of native RNase A
About this StructureAbout this Structure
2E3W is a Single protein structure of sequence from Bos taurus. Full crystallographic information is available from OCA.
ReferenceReference
Total synthesis by modern chemical ligation methods & high resolution (1.1Angstrom) X-ray structure of ribonuclease A., Boerema DJ, Tereshko VA, Kent SB, Biopolymers. 2007 Jul 3;. PMID:17610259
